sistemas distribuidos

25
Universidad Técnica de Manabí Sistemas Distribuidos Definiciones Edwin René Guamán Quinche [email protected] @rene5254

Upload: adrian-moreira

Post on 19-Aug-2015

221 views

Category:

Documents


0 download

DESCRIPTION

Definiciones de los Sistemas Distribuidos

TRANSCRIPT

Universidad Tcnica de ManabSistemas DistribuidosDefinicionesEdwin Ren Guamn [email protected]@rene5254 Unsistemadistribuidoesaquelenelquelos componenteshardwareosoftwarelocalizados encomputadorasunidosmediantered, comunicanycoordinansusaccionesslo mediante elpase de mensa!es Sistemaformadoporrecursosdecomputacin "hardwareysoftware#fsicamentedistribuidose interconectadosatravsdeunared,que comunicanmediantepasodemensa!esy cooperan para realizar una determinada tarea$% &arca'(arballeira, )*n un esquema cliente'servidor, se denomina cliente la m+quinaquesolicitaundeterminadoservicioyse denominaservidorlam+quinaqueloproporciona%*l serviciopuedeserlae!ecucindeundeterminado al,ortimo,elaccesoadeterminadobancode informacin o el acceso a un dispositivo hardware%-&abriel .uades /# un con!unto de computadores"0# interconectados"1# que comparten un estado,"2# ofreciendo una visin de sistema 3nico% Sistemas Distribuido es4 Sistemas Distribuido es45a caracterstica de los sistemas distribuidos, siendo su consecuencia la visin de sistema 3nico, que muestra los recursos de manera homo,nea, ocultando su distribucin4 el usuario y las aplicaciones no ven una red, sino un sistema indistin,uible de uno centralizadoUn sistema distribuido se define un estado ,lobal *stado ,lobal5a topologa y los atributos fsicos de la red est+n ocultados por los protocolos de red *stado ,lobal5a topolo,a y los atributos fsicos de la red est+n ocultados por los protocolos de red *stado ,lobal5a arquitectura de cada m+quina est+ ocultada por el sistema operativo *stado ,lobal(omo los componentes de un sistema distribuido pueden ser heterogneos, se requiere una capa de software "a menudo llamado middleware# para proporcionar la visin de sistema 3nico67etero,eneo8 (onceptos b+sicosUn programa es un con!unto de instruccionesUn proceso es un pro,rama en e!ecucinUna red de computadores es un con!unto de computadores conectados por una red de intercone9inSistema distriuido es un con!unto de computadores "sin memoria ni relo! com3n# conectados por una red (onceptos b+sicos!plicaciones distriuidas4 (on!unto de procesos que e!ecutan en uno o m+s computadores que colaboran y comunican intercambiando mensa!es%Un protocolo es un con!unto de re,las e instrucciones que ,obiernan la comunicacin en un sistema distribuido, es decir, el intercambio de mensa!es (orreo electrnico ":M;